When there are outbreaks of diseases, susceptible groups may require specific vaccines.

Hepatitis B vaccination is recommended if you are a:

Homosexual Male

Injecting Drug User

Heterosexual person with multiple sexual partners or have recently acquired a sexually transmitted disease

Household Contact of HBV Carriers

Travellers are advised to check with the consulates of the countries on the itinerary for advice on vaccinations required as a safety measure while visiting.

For instance, in India you don’t need vaccination for Yellow Fever. But in Africa you may.

When there are specific outbreaks of diseases like plague or cholera, susceptible groups may require specific immunisation.
